What Is Linea Protocol

Linea is an Ethereum Layer-2 (“L2”) scaling protocol built by ConsenSys, designed to deliver high scalability, low gas fees, and EVM compatibility while aligning with Ethereum’s decentralization and trust assumptions. It supports state reconstruction, allowing Layer-2 state to be verified from Layer-1 data.

Linea’s native token (LINEA) was recently launched with a 90-day airdrop / token generation event (TGE), distributing over 9.36 billion LINEA tokens to early users. Its tokenomics include mechanisms like surplus fee burnbacks to reduce circulating supply and support long-term value capture.


  • Token Generation / Airdrop Event: Linea’s TGE with a large token pool (~9.36B) has drawn intense attention.
  • Recent Price Pressure & Burn Mechanisms: After launch, many tokens were sold which has contributed to a price drop; to counter this, Linea plans to use 80% of its surplus fees for buy-backs and burning.
  • Technical Maturity / Decentralization: The Stage-0 rollup maturity and state reconstruction (an EVM-compatible approach for L2 verifying state on L1) are noteworthy.
